The contract is for a single spacer plate identified by NSN 5365-01-715-1767 with a delivery requirement of five days after order award. It is issued under solicitation SPE4A7-26-T-575U by the Department of Defense through the ASC Supplier Oper AE and AF Division, with performance located in N Stonington, Connecticut. The technical and quality requirements for this item are governed by the DLA Master List of Technical and Quality Requirements, with the applicable revision determined by the solicitation issue date for simplified acquisitions. The item is subject to strict export controls under ITAR or EAR, prohibiting unauthorized disclosure of technical data to foreign persons anywhere, including U.S. subsidiaries and employees; compliance with DFARS 252.225-7048 is required. Contractors must hold a valid US/Canada Joint Certification Program credential, complete DLA’s mandatory training on handling export-controlled data, and gain formal approval from the DLA controlling authority to access such data. Additional requirements include adherence to DLA packaging standards, removal of government identification from non-accepted supplies, physical marking of the bare item, and a CMMC Level 2 self-assessment or certified third-party assessment. The solicitation closes on July 24, 2026, with the response deadline set at 17:00 UTC, and the primary point of contact is Renee Bynum at renee.bynum@dla.mil.

This item has technical data some or all of which is subject to export-control of either the International Traffic in Arms regulations (ITAR) or the Export Administration Regulations (EAR), and cannot be exported without prior authorization from either the Department of State or the Department of Commerce. Export includes disclosure of technical data to foreign persons and nationals whether located in the United States or abroad. This requirement applies equally to foreign national employees and U.S. companies and their foreign subsidiaries. DFARS 252.225-7048 is applicable to this data.
The Defense Logistics Agency (DLA) limits distribution of export-control technical data to DLA contractors that have an approved US/Canada Joint Certification Program (JCP) certification, have completed the Introduction to Proper Handling of DOD Export-Controlled Technical Data Training and the DLA Export-Controlled Technical Data Questionnaire (both are available at the web address given below), and have been approved by the DLA controlling authority to access the export-controlled data.
